Output 1ac284bdfd49b7c26c1d0c182ffc7d928a43e2eead6b089b13b3aef5643384b7:60

value
114048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ec21e02b69575eefaf126750eb42e49e2711ee4 OP_EQUAL
address
3AL3z5SPUt7nQFqJvkmyU2x5W43aXfBYJe
transaction
1ac284bdfd49b7c26c1d0c182ffc7d928a43e2eead6b089b13b3aef5643384b7
confirmations
192663
spent
true